FAM T1 - Households by composition

FAM T1 - Households by composition
Number of households Household population
2009 % 2014 % 2020 % 2009 2014 2020
Ensemble 867 100,0 911 100,0 965 100,0 1 956 2 028 2 045
One-person households (male and female) 302 34,9 327 35,9 360 37,3 302 327 360
 Single Male 183 21,1 166 18,2 165 17,1 183 166 165
 Single Female 119 13,8 161 17,7 195 20,2 119 161 195
Other households without families 16 1,8 5 0,6 10 1,0 36 10 25
Family households : 549 63,3 579 63,5 595 61,7 1 618 1 691 1 660
 Couple without children 231 26,6 242 26,5 280 29,0 481 483 565
 Couple with children 246 28,4 262 28,7 230 23,8 950 1 027 880
 Single parent 72 8,3 75 8,3 85 8,8 187 181 215
  • Sources : Insee, RP2009, RP2014 and RP2020, additional operations, geography as of 01/01/2023.

FAM G1 - Growth estimates of households’ size since 1968

FAM G1 - Growth estimates of households’ size since 1968
1968(*) 1975(*) 1982 1990 1999 2009 2014 2020
Average number of occupants per main residence 3,15 2,86 2,70 2,55 2,42 2,27 2,23 2,14
  • (*) 1967 and 1974 for the overseas departments (DOM)
  • The data proposed is established for the same geographical scope
  • in the geography in force on 01/01/2023.
  • Sources : Insee, RP1967 to 1999 counts RP2009 to RP2020 main holdings

FAM T3 - Families composition

FAM T3 - Families composition
2009 % 2014 % 2020 %
Ensemble 553 100,0 579 100,0 595 100,0
Couple with children 250 45,3 262 45,2 230 38,7
Single parent 72 13,0 75 13,0 85 14,3
 Male single parent 12 2,2 5 0,9 15 2,5
 Female single parent 60 10,8 70 12,2 70 11,8
Couple without children 231 41,7 242 41,7 280 47,1
  • Sources : Insee, RP2009, RP2014 and RP2020, additional operations, geography as of 01/01/2023.
